US and UK lenders able to expand balance sheets far more than European and Swiss counterparts.
Goldman Sachs freed up more capital than any US or European rival after 2025 deregulation.
KEY POINTS
- Goldman Sachs raised total assets by 8% to $1.95tn in Q1 2025 after lowering core equity Tier 1 capital.
- The eight largest US banks can now grow balance sheets by $2.5tn or 15%, Alvarez & Marsal found.
- US banks gained wholesale banking market share in 2025 and Q1 2026 at European banks' expense.
- Switzerland plans stricter 'too big to fail' reforms for UBS, while the US and UK move to deregulatory policies.
